Ordinals
beta
Sat 658354184263970
decimal
22335.5384263970
percentile
1.3167083685279402%
name
mkmqxiwqcfcp
cycle
0
epoch
2
block
22335
offset
5384263970
timestamp
2023-12-25 20:26:19 UTC
rarity
common
prev
next